SUMMARY OF POSITION RESPONSIBILITIES:
The Training & HRIS Development Specialist is responsible for designing, delivering, and maintaining staff training programs, onboarding processes, and human resources information systems (HRIS) for Freedom Health Systems. This role supports multiple service lines by coordinating orientation, maintaining staff training compliance, and ensuring the integrity and accuracy of personnel data in HR platforms.
This position is critical in ensuring a smooth employee experience from hire to separation, while ensuring all digital HR systems remain current and compliant with internal and regulatory standards.
SCHEDULED D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
Coordinate and facilitate employee orientation and onboarding across multiple departments
Design and maintain digital and instructor-led training modules for staff at all levels
Track and maintain employee training logs, certifications, and compliance deadlines
Administer and troubleshoot the HRIS system (e.g., Paycom), ensuring accurate entry of staff data, assignments, and reporting structures
Collaborate with department leaders to customize training for role-specific requirements
Maintain and regularly update orientation curriculum, training documents, and onboarding checklists
Monitor training compliance by auditing records and sending reminders for mandatory training renewals
Support development and implementation of staff development plans and continuing education initiatives
Create reports and dashboards within HRIS for leadership and compliance monitoring
Ensure new hires are entered into HRIS with correct titles, supervisors, and department coding
Maintain lifecycle liaison assignments and document orientation tracking in HR dashboards
